Usage
Native speakers of Estonian often use the word 'ideoloogia' in political discussions, especially when debating different political theories or movements. It's also prevalent in academic settings, such as when discussing sociological concepts or during lectures on philosophy.
Synonyms & nuances
While 'ideoloogia' refers specifically to a coherent set of beliefs guiding a group or society, synonyms like 'mõtteviis' (mindset) or 'filosoofia' (philosophy) are broader and may not imply a structured belief system. Use 'ideoloogia' when you need to emphasize a systematic approach to beliefs, particularly in political or social contexts.
Culture
'Ideoloogia' comes from the Greek roots 'idea' and 'logos,' meaning 'study of ideas.' In Estonia, the word has significant cultural resonance, especially in light of its tumultuous history during the Soviet era when various ideologies clashed. Understanding ideologies has become crucial for navigating modern political discussions, especially with the rise of populism and nationalism.
FAQ
Q.What does 'ideoloogia' mean in English?
'Ideoloogia' translates to 'ideology' in English, referring to a system of ideas and ideals that form the basis of economic or political theory and policy.
Q.Can 'ideoloogia' be used in everyday conversation?
Yes, while 'ideoloogia' is often used in formal contexts, it can also appear in everyday conversations, particularly when discussing opinions on politics, social issues, or cultural beliefs.
Q.Are there any common mistakes when using 'ideoloogia'?
A common mistake is using 'ideoloogia' too loosely to describe any set of beliefs. It is best used when referring to well-defined systems of thought, rather than vague personal beliefs or opinions.
